I would say if your going to get the fascia sorted i would get the old ones off and render right up so that once it is feathered it will be flat for your new ones.
With it going into a bell at the bottom yes this can happen but it is how you apply it to the surface if done correctly this should not happen.
You can also have different types of fascia, sometimes if you have timber ones there and they are set in and not rotten etc might be worth leaving them in and going on top of them with pvc jobbies.
